Valinch & Mallet Hampden HD - „Collection Antipodes“ DOK 2009

The surprise here is how tame the color and wood are for 13 years in cask — this stays pale, with barely any oak. What you get instead is full DOK: glue, nail polish, tar, overripe banana and grilled pineapple, plus a faint smoky note in the finish. At 57.5% the alcohol sits shockingly well hidden. Several tasters find the palate a step behind the nose.

How does Valinch & Mallet Hampden HD - „Collection Antipodes“ DOK 2009 taste?

Aggregated from 64 community reviews.

Funky pale DOK, big nose, drier palate Loved as a proper funky DOK — huge ester nose, well-buried alcohol. Common gripes: the palate runs drier and more acidic than the nose promises, and it isn't cheap.

Un Hampden particulièrement expressif grâce au mark DOK. Il s’illustre au nez de part son exubérance avec des notes médicinales et phénoliques très intenses (ester, colle, vernis à ongles, solvants), un fruité très mûr sur les fruits exotiques (banane, mangue, ananas) ainsi qu’une touche boisée, épicée et pâtissière délicate qui vient apporter un peu de subtilité à ce profil lourd, concentré et charpenté. L’attaque en bouche est très puissante mais superbement bien intégrée au niveau de l’alcool. Les esters et autres notes médicinales sont hyper concentrées, accompagnées par les fruits tropicaux trop mûrs, une note fermentée, pâtissière, boisée et pimentée. C’est chaleureux et intense, avec de sacrés watts. La finale est interminable, restant collée au palais avec ses marqueurs habituels de fruits exotiques, de notes phénoliques, mais aussi des tanins et du vinaigre qui donnent une certaine astringence qui n’est pas désagréable. Il y a également un côté fumé qui ressort en fin de bouche. Un rhum de qualité, extrême dans le style mais pas dans le profil, qui se veut maîtrisé et agréable à boire.

Details about Valinch & Mallet Hampden HD - „Collection Antipodes“ DOK 2009

A Pot Still Rum from Jamaica, bottled by Valinch & Mallet, at 57,5%.

CountryJamaica
DistilleryHampden
CategoryPot Still Rum
DistillationPot Still
ABV57,5%
Volume70cl
Age13 years
Vintage2009
Bottled2022
Cask no.#17
Limited edition304 bottles
